People v. Salazar

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of New York, Second Department
Apr 18, 2006
28 A.D.3d 688 (N.Y. App. Div. 2006)

Opinion

2005-03242.

April 18, 2006.

Appeal by the defendant, as limited by his motion, from a sentence of the County Court, Suffolk County (Gazzillo, J.), imposed July 23, 2004, on the ground that the sentence is excessive.

Robert C. Mitchell, Riverhead, N.Y. (Alfred C. Cicale of counsel), for appellant.

Thomas J. Spota, District Attorney, Riverhead, N.Y. (Grazia DiVincenzo of counsel), for respondent.

Before: Miller, J.P., Ritter, Mastro and Lifson, JJ., concur.


Ordered that the sentence is affirmed. No opinion.
